Wednesday, December 13, 2023, 9 AM - 12 PM
Meet at the North Beach parking lot. We will start our wintry day scanning the sea waters for seabirds, gulls and Harlequin, then approach the lagoon on foot. We will check out the winter residents (ducks, seabirds and wintering warblers), especially those that love the area near the warm and misty sewage treatment plant. Then we will explore this remarkably birdy neighborhood until we return to the cars. Limit of twelve people. Contact Monica Fletcher: monicaflet@gmail.com or by phone 360-379-3136. Real rain cancels.
